San Beda Red Cubs, Xavier School Stallions ease into PSSBC quarterfinals

Dec 14, 2015

NCAA champion San Beda College and Xavier School scored impressive wins on Sunday to ease into the quarterfinals of the 4th Philippine Secondary Schools Basketball Championships Jumbo Plastic Linoleum Cup at the San Beda Gym in Manila.

The Red Cubs, winners of a record seven straight NCAA titles, clobbered the University of Santo Tomas Tiger Cubs, 89-72, to complete a two-game sweep of Group D eliminations.

It was a huge follow up to the red Cubs’ 88-74 win over former champion Hope Christian High School on Saturday.

The Xavier Stallions beat the Far Eastern University Baby Tamaraws, 74-64, to make it two for two after a thrilling 84-81 win over the Arellano University Braves, the NCAA runners up,

La Salle-Zobel made a rousing debut as it whipped Manila Patriotic School, 105-55, with Aljun Melecio, Nathan Cosejo and Miguel Fortuna scoring in double figures.

Meantime, Mapua welcomed the return of NCAA MVP Mike Enriquez with an 84-79 win over Adamson to stay in quarterfinal contention in the tournament sponsored by Dickies Underwear, Freego, Ironcon Builders, MEC Networks, Hapee Toothpaste, Blackwater Sports and Rain or Shine with Molten as official ball.

Without Enriquez, the Mapua Red Robins were punished by the Chiang Kai Shek College Blue Dragons, 77-56, on Saturday.
